Re: Nsane 52' Chevy Truck!

I kept it on the passenger frame rail. I made a battery holder that moves up and down and will lock in the up position. This makes getting to the battery real easy. In the unlocked position it will move down about 10" which is enough to get the battery in and out. I'll take a picture tomorrow and post.

Re: Nsane 52' Chevy Truck!

Here is the battery box I made.



The bottom bolts are for locking the box in the up position. To lower the box you remove the bottom bolts and loosen they top bolts (nuts are welded in) then lift it slightly to get it over the lip and it comes down.

Re: Nsane 52' Chevy Truck!

Thanks - that is what I really like about this pickup build - I get to use whatever I want and make my own parts (my GTO is numbers matching so I was limited). So far I have used a Chevy 350 (that I modified), 78 TA posi rear end (that I rebuilt), TH700 (that I rebuilt), Mustang II R&P steering, doing all my own bodywork, my own painting, etc.... I'm learning a lot and having a GREAT time doing it. I've looked at most of the builds on this site and always get pumped up - there are some talented people out there!
